Output 90dc39b7da3e36986cf08f9a32795c16690f1e41949d4251ae32bc36f7cc24c6:3

value
51443810
script pubkey
OP_0 OP_PUSHBYTES_20 b3bc937a3dba979394ce68436b81daf6f89f56ec
address
bc1qkw7fx73ah2te89xwdppkhqw67muf74hvpdq7xf
transaction
90dc39b7da3e36986cf08f9a32795c16690f1e41949d4251ae32bc36f7cc24c6
spent
true